M.I.A.’s next record will please hip-hop and indie kids alike

“Been in the studio with M.I.A. working on her new record… It’s like Gucci Mane meets Animal Collective. I think there are a couple of people [producing] but we’re going to finish it off, me and Switch. We’ve done like four tracks already.”

- Diplo, former boyfriend/current producer of M.I.A., on what fans can expect when the Grammy and Academy Award nominated musician born Mathangi Arulpragasam follows up 2007’s Kala sometime next year (via P.tv) In the meantime, you’ll be able to get your M.I.A. fix on Christina Aguileras forthcoming album (if and when it ever does actually come out).
